JavaScript é uma das línguas de programação mais essenciais e populares do mundo da tecnologia e há algum tempo já é assim e você já deve ter ouvido seu nome. Por isso, veja agora mesmo qual a sua utilidade e quais são as vantagens de usar a linguagem em 2024.
De modo geral, o JavaScript é uma linguagem de programação de alto nível, a qual é interpretada e dinâmica, antes criada para adicionar interação as páginas da web.
Hoje, evoluiu para se tornar uma linguagem de programação universal, utilizada em uma variedade de contextos, que podem incluir:
Além disso, ela é usada até mesmo em dispositivos de Internet das Coisas (IoT), a qual é cada vez mais comum em itens do dia a dia.
Hoje em dia, o JavaScript é uma parte essencial no processo de criação de interfaces de usuário interativas e responsivas. Da mesma forma, seu uso em conjunto com HTML e CSS serve para criar páginas da web dinâmicas e eficientes.
O Java também possui um papel crucial no desenvolvimento de Aplicativos Web Progressivos (PWAs), que oferecem uma experiência de usuário similar a apps nativos em dispositivos móveis e desktop.
Ainda assim, permite que os desenvolvedores criem aplicativos que funcionem offline, enviem notificações push e acessem recursos do dispositivo.
Com o uso de bibliotecas e frameworks avançados, ele também é muito comum na criação de jogos e simulações em 2D e 3D. Enfim, ele oferece uma maneira poderosa de criar experiências imersivas e interativas direto no seu navegador.
Além do desenvolvimento web mais comum, o Java também é útil para automatizar tarefas do lado do servidor, como:
Do mesmo modo, com o avanço do IoT, o Java é cada vez mais comum na criação de aplicações embarcadas e dispositivos que usam a internet.
Uma das funções mais importantes do JavaScript é a sua capacidade de adicionar interatividade e dinamismo as páginas da web. Nesse sentido, isso inclui a capacidade de criar elementos interativos como:
Dessa forma, isso torna a experiência do usuário mais rica e ele ainda serve para controlar o comportamento e a aparência de elementos HTML e CSS em um navegador.
Embora originalmente concebido como uma linguagem de programação front-end, o Java também é muito útil no desenvolvimento back-end.
Afinal, com o advento de plataformas como Node.js, os criadores podem usar Java para criar servidores web altamente escaláveis e eficientes.
O ecossistema JavaScript é rico em frameworks e bibliotecas que facilitam a criação de apps na web e móveis.
Ainda assim, frameworks populares como React, Angular e Vue.js oferecem soluções poderosas para criar interfaces de usuário complexas e dinâmicas, enquanto bibliotecas como jQuery simplificam manipular elementos HTML e a interação com APIs.
O Java também é muito usado para integrar apps web com APIs de terceiros e serviços web.
Assim, isso inclui o envio de solicitações HTTP para recuperar e enviar dados, bem como, a integração de serviços como redes sociais, sistemas de pagamento e plataformas de análise.
Com o avanço das tecnologias web, como WebGL e WebAssembly, o Java também é usado para criar jogos e aplicativos nativos para desktop e dispositivos móveis.
Desse modo, os frameworks como Phaser e Three.js permitem criar jogos 2D e 3D de alta qualidade, enquanto ferramentas como React Native e Ionic facilitam o processo de criar alguns apps móveis multiplataformas.
Usar o JavaScript pode trazer uma série de vantagens para os criadores, como o seu uso versátil e mais amplo. Da mesma forma, existem muitos outros criadores que o utilizam, o que pode facilitar um networking, por exemplo.
Além disso, é possível usar para front e back-end, o que também facilita o uso de um só recurso para ambas as situações.
Veja também: Você sabe para que serve o Visual Studio Code? Saiba como baixar